Intro


In today's modern homes, plumbing services are progressing to fulfill the needs of effectiveness, sustainability, and convenience. From wise leak discovery systems to energy-efficient fixtures, property owners currently have a wide array of innovative choices to pick from.

Smart Leakage Detection Solutions


One of the most considerable improvements in plumbing technology is the development of wise leakage discovery systems. These systems make use of sensors and algorithms to identify leaks early, preventing water damages and conserving property owners from pricey repair work.

High-Efficiency Fixtures and Devices


Another pattern in contemporary plumbing is making use of high-efficiency components and appliances. From low-flow bathrooms to water-saving dishwashing machines, these components and devices are made to minimize water usage without sacrificing performance.

Tankless Water Heaters


Tankless water heaters are becoming increasingly preferred in modern-day homes as a result of their power effectiveness and on-demand warm water delivery. Unlike standard hot water heater, tankless designs heat water as it travels through the unit, getting rid of the demand for a huge storage tank.

Water Filtration and Purification Solutions


Making sure tidy and secure alcohol consumption water is crucial for modern-day homeowners. Water filtration and purification systems get rid of contaminations and impurities, supplying comfort and enhancing general health and well-being.

Greywater Recycling Equipments


Greywater reusing systems gather and treat wastewater from sinks, showers, and washing devices for reuse in irrigation and other non-potable applications. By reusing greywater, house owners can decrease water intake and add to sustainable living techniques.

Smart Irrigation Equipments


Smart irrigation systems make use of sensors and weather information to optimize watering routines and minimize water waste. These systems can readjust watering times based upon dirt wetness degrees, rainfall forecasts, and plant needs, guaranteeing effective water usage for outside landscape design.

Remote-Controlled Plumbing Systems


Remote-controlled plumbing systems enable house owners to keep an eye on and regulate their plumbing fixtures from anywhere utilizing a smart device or tablet. From readjusting water temperature to spotting leakages, these systems provide ease and assurance.

Pipeline Relining and Trenchless Repair


Typical pipeline fixing approaches typically entail digging trenches and interfering with landscaping. Nevertheless, pipeline relining and trenchless repair techniques use an extra reliable and much less invasive solution. These methods include placing a liner into the existing pipe and treating it in place, bring back the pipe's integrity without the need for excavation.

Solar Water Heating Equipments


Solar water heating systems harness the power of the sunlight to warmth water for residential use. By installing solar collectors on the roof, homeowners can lower their reliance on standard hot water heater and reduced their energy expenses while reducing their carbon footprint.

Hydronic Heating Solutions


Hydronic furnace use water to disperse heat throughout a home, supplying reliable and comfortable warmth during the colder months. These systems can be powered by numerous power resources, consisting of gas central heating boilers, heat pumps, and solar thermal collection agencies.

Water-Efficient Landscape design


Creating water-efficient landscapes is another trend in contemporary plumbing. By selecting drought-resistant plants, setting up permeable hardscapes, and incorporating rainwater harvesting systems, property owners can reduce water use while keeping an attractive and lasting exterior space.

Anti-Scald Taps and Showerheads


Anti-scald taps and showerheads are created to avoid burns and injuries by managing water temperature level and flow. These fixtures include built-in thermostatic valves that keep a consistent temperature level, even if there are changes in water pressure.

Motion-Activated Faucets


Motion-activated taps are a practical and hygienic option for modern bathroom and kitchens. By discovering motion, these taps immediately turn on and off, reducing the spread of bacteria and conserving water.

Verdict


Ingenious plumbing solutions use property owners the possibility to boost efficiency, sustainability, and benefit in their homes. From wise leak detection systems to solar water heating unit, these developments are changing the means we think of plumbing and water monitoring.

Plumbing Innovations You Should Know About


Plumbing technology continues to evolve over the years. New advancements in plumbing can offer you multiple benefits, from saving you money on monthly bills and repair fees, to making your home more energy efficient. If you want to improve your plumbing in general, consider implementing some of these innovations in your home.


Trenchless Technology


A common problem with many households in Texas is the disruption and failure of sewer lines and other underground systems due to tree roots or other factors. While plumbers used to destroy lawns by creating trenches to fix these issues, trenchless methods have proven effective, eliminating previous drawbacks. For instance, pipe relining allows a plumber to coat pipes with an adhesive that lasts for several years. The plumber only needs to dig a single hole and use a camera and hydraulic equipment to apply it.


Touchless Plumbing


Homeowners are increasingly using touchless plumbing equipment in their home, such as touchless toilets or faucets, which are usually associated with commercial locations. This touchless technology uses motion sensors that detect the user’s movements to function. People use hands-free plumbing to prevent the spread of germs and diseases, as well as for aesthetic pleasure. Touchless faucets are more popular than touchless toilets in households and come with a variety of designs.


Energy Efficient Water Heaters


Several innovations in water heating have increased energy efficiency without giving up the quality of the service. For example, insulated water heaters cut heat losses by 24-25%, and save you 7-16% on the water bill on a yearly basis. Tankless water heaters also reduce the large consumption of water caused by tanks through on-demand water heating when you turn on the hot water. Other efficient water heater alternatives include heat pump and solar systems.


PEX Piping


The use of crosslinked polyethylene (PEX) in piping, as opposed to copper, is rising due to the numerous innovations the material brings. PEX is not a metal, so it has no vulnerability to corrosion. Also, PEX piping has fewer connection points, limiting the risk of a leak. Finally, its flexibility allows for fitting around corners and different connections, so you can save the money you would normally spend on extra supplies and material.
